Executives highlighted that demand trends in the residential end markets—particularly bedding and furniture—remained subdued, with consumers continuing to exercise caution on discretionary spending. Management pointed to elevated input costs and persistent inventory destocking across the supply chain as key drags on profitability during the quarter.
Operationally, the team discussed progress on cost-reduction initiatives, including facility consolidations and efficiencies in manufacturing processes, which they believe would help mitigate margin pressure in upcoming periods. Leadership also emphasized investments in new product innovation within the automotive and industrial segments, where demand has shown relative stability. While declines in residential volumes persisted, management indicated that the pace of order declines may be stabilizing, offering a potential inflection point later in the year if macroeconomic conditions improve.
Headwinds from foreign exchange and raw material price volatility were cited as ongoing variables, but the company affirmed its focus on working capital management and debt reduction. Overall, the tone was cautiously optimistic, with management underscoring their commitment to adapting the cost structure and positioning the business for improved earnings power as market conditions evolve.

Forward Guidance
Looking ahead, Leggett & Platt’s management has tempered near-term expectations while reaffirming its focus on operational efficiency and strategic portfolio adjustments. Based on the latest available forward guidance, the company expects a gradual recovery in demand across its end markets, though visibility remains limited. The firm’s outlook for the coming quarters incorporates a cautious assumption of continued headwinds in residential end markets, particularly in bedding and furniture, where consumer spending patterns have been slow to rebound. Management indicated that it anticipates revenue trends may remain under pressure through the midpoint of the year before a potential stabilization in the second half.
On a more positive note, the company’s cost-reduction initiatives and restructuring actions are expected to contribute to margin improvement, with a pathway toward year-over-year earnings recovery if volume trends improve as projected. Leggett & Platt also continues to emphasize cash flow generation and debt reduction, which would likely support balance sheet flexibility. While no specific numeric guidance for the remainder of the fiscal year has been provided, the tone of the earnings call suggested a cautious but deliberate approach, with management noting that demand visibility should improve as inventory destocking runs its course. The company’s ability to benefit from any macroeconomic uptick remains tied to execution in its core segments.

The reported EPS of $0.15 fell short of consensus estimates, which had anticipated a stronger recovery in the company’s core bedding and automotive segments. Trading volume was elevated relative to the recent average, indicating active repositioning by institutional investors.
Analysts reacted with caution, citing persistent margin pressure from higher raw material costs and subdued consumer demand. Several firms lowered their near-term estimates, emphasizing that the earnings miss may signal a slower-than-expected recovery trajectory. However, a few analysts pointed out that the company’s cost-cutting initiatives and restructuring efforts could begin to yield benefits in the second half of the year, potentially providing a floor for the stock.
The stock’s price movement reflected this mixed sentiment, with shares trading about 3-5% lower in the immediate aftermath. Options market activity suggested increased hedging, as implied volatility rose modestly. Overall, the market’s reaction indicates that investors are waiting for clearer evidence of operational stability and demand recovery before reassessing Leggett & Platt’s valuation.
